A Short History of the Houston Texans
The Houston Texans are a professional American football team in Houston, Texas. They are one of four members of the Southern Division of the American Football Conference (AFC) in the NFL. The Texans joined the NFL in 2002 as an expansion team. In 1997, the city's previous franchise, the Houston Oilers, moved to Nashville, Tennessee, and changed their names to the Tennessee Titans in 1999.
The Houston Texans are the second expansion team since 1960 to open their first regular game of the season with a win. They first beat the Dallas Cowboys and a year later they went on to defeat the Miami Dolphins marking the first time an expansion club won its opening game since 1961.
On March 2, 2000 the team announced five name choices, the Apollos, Bobcats, Stallions, Texans and Wildcatters. The list was then broken down to Apollos, Stallions and Texans. After spending months deciding on the perfect name, the team unveiled its new name, the Texans' on September 6, 2000.
In 2001 the Houston Texans hired Dom Capers, former defensive coordinator for the Jacksonville Jaguars, as its new head coach. Caper's was also the head coach to the Carolina Panthers who joined the NFL in 1995. The Houston Texans home stadium, Reliant Stadium was opened in 2002.
Rivalries - The Houston Texans haven't done much since their inception in 2002 to make enemies of other teams. However, most fans consider the Tennessee Titans to be a rival team due to what many feel was their betrayal in changing themslves from the Houston Oilers to the Tennessee Titans and leaving Houston without a football team.
